Giants Bang Out 8-3 Win Versus Los Angeles
The San Francisco Giants picked up a win at Candlestick Park, knocking off the Los Angeles Dodgers, 8-3. On the mound for San Francisco was right-hander Rick Matula, who played a pivotal role in the win. San Francisco goes to 86-57. The win puts them 6 games up in their division.

Denny Walling, who is a two-time Gold Glove Award winner, aided the San Francisco cause with a 3-run home run in the bottom of the seventh. For the game, the third baseman was 1-4 with a home run. He drove in 3 runs and scored once.

"This was a good win for us," said Matula. "It's one more step toward our ultimate goal."
